         <description><![CDATA[<div>There are 11 body systems; Integumentary, Muscular, Skeletal, Nervous, Circulatory, Lymphatic, Respiratory, Endocrine, excretory, Reproductive, Digestive. These body systems are vital for the survival of humans. For example, the respiratory system collects oxygen in exchange for carbon dioxide, this then goes to the circulatory system and carries oxygen throughout the body.</div>]]></description>

         <description><![CDATA[<div>Ecology is the interaction between organism with other organism and their surroundings. Relationships that orgainsm can have with each other are Predator prey, commensalism, mutualism, paratism, and competition. Ecology can also invove the development of a environment from primary to seconday to climax succession. </div>]]></description>
